Exercise KATAR PRAHAR: Golden Katar Gunners Unleash Formidable Firepower Across India’s Western Frontiers
THAR DESERT, January 30, 2026: In a thunderous display of military might and technological synergy, the Golden Katar Gunners have successfully executed Exercise KATAR PRAHAR, reinforcing their reputation as a wall of steel along the nation’s western borders.
Operating under the strategic umbrella of the Desert Corps, the artillery units showcased an “unsurmountable domination by firepower,” effectively bridging the gap between persistent surveillance and surgical precision targeting.
The exercise served as a rigorous validation of the Golden Katar Division’s operational readiness, demonstrating how real-time intelligence is seamlessly transformed into devastatingly accurate kinetic strikes.
